Wave effect in gravitational lensing by a cosmic string

Description
The wave effect in the gravitational lensing phenomenon by a straight cosmic string is investigated. The interference pattern is expressed in terms of a simple formula. We demonstrate that modulations of the interfered wave amplitude can be a unique signature of the wave effect. We briefly mention a possible chance of detecting the wave effect in future gravitational wave observatories
